A Florida man who was on the run for five years has been sentenced to life in prison for the 2004 sledgehammer slaying of his girlfriend.
A Broward County judge imposed the sentence Wednesday on 39-year-old Jorge Ayala-Villamizar for the killing of Bianca Sierra. The Sun Sentinel reports police said her children found her faced down on her bed, her skull crushed.
After the killing, Ayala-Villamizar stole Sierra's car and fled to Texas where he lived for five years. He was finally captured in 2009 at a church in Brownsville, Texas. Prosecutors say the killing happened when Sierra sought to break off their relationship.
Ayala-Villimizar did not testify at his trial or speak during the sentencing hearing. His lawyers insisted he was innocent.
